Scotiabank raised its price target for American Electric Power (AEP) to $140 from $131, citing an enhanced earnings growth outlook with compound annual EPS growth exceeding 9%. The optimism is driven by capital investments in transmission and distribution infrastructure to meet rising electricity demand from data centers. AEP reported its first-quarter 2026 earnings amid this positive momentum.

The upward revision to American Electric Power’s price target by Scotiabank underscores a broader reassessment of the utility sector’s growth profile, driven by surging electricity demand from data centers and artificial intelligence infrastructure. While the maintained Sector Perform rating tempers outright bullishness, the implied earnings trajectory—projecting compound annual growth exceeding 9%—marks a material departure from the industry’s traditionally slow-growth characterization. This shift may prompt other analysts to revisit utility valuations, particularly for operators with concentrated exposure to high-demand regions.

Key Highlights

  • Scotiabank raised its price target for American Electric Power (AEP) to $140 from $131 on May 6, 2026, while maintaining a Sector Perform rating. The revision reflects an enhanced earnings growth outlook, with analysts estimating compound annual EPS growth exceeding 9%—a notable acceleration driven by recently announced capital investments in transmission and distribution infrastructure to serve rising electricity demand from data centers.
  • AEP reported a first-quarter 2026 earnings beat, with operational efficiencies reportedly offsetting a revenue shortfall of approximately 4.5%. The company’s full-year 2026 guidance range of $6.15 to $6.45 per share implies a significant second-half acceleration, as achieving the midpoint would require per-share earnings of roughly $1.88 in each of the remaining three quarters versus the $1.64 reported in Q1.
  • The maintained Sector Perform rating suggests that while Scotiabank sees the updated price target as aligning with an improved earnings trajectory, the current valuation may already reflect these prospects. Management’s explicit focus on balancing capacity expansion with retail rate affordability could influence future regulatory outcomes and rate case proceedings. Key potential catalysts include regulatory approvals for further capital projects and execution of data center power agreements.
